GYMO, P.C.'s Environmental Design Department provides individuals, municipalities and regulatory agencies investigative, management and remediation solutions for solid waste,materials abatement design, asbestos and lead paint design and petroleum cleanup and petroleum tank installation design. Our innovative solutions for issues concerning air, water, waste water and soil contamination provides many communities and industries across the North Country efficient cost effective remedies to environmental problems.
